Rare-book-price-guides-by-other-authors-or-organizations are published reference materials created by various scholars, dealers, and institutions that aim to provide valuation insights, market trends, and pricing benchmarks for rare and collectible books. These guides serve as valuable resources for collectors, appraisers, booksellers, and enthusiasts seeking to understand the monetary worth of rare books in different contexts and timeframes.

Cons

  • Prices can vary significantly between guides due to differing methodologies
  • May become outdated quickly given volatile rare book markets
  • Some guides might lack comprehensive coverage of niche categories
  • Potential bias if published by certain dealers or organizations with vested interests
  • Limited accessibility or high cost for some editions
